2-storey house for sale near Elhovo

We offer to you this two storey brick built house situated in a village near Elhovo on the high road to Turkey. It has 140 sq.m living area and five rooms. Two of the rooms are on the first floor and tree on the second. An outer staircase leads to a big terrace.

The house is well preserved with stone slates. Running water and electricity are available. The toilet is outside the house.

The yard is 1200 sq.m. large but needs weeding. There is a shelter next to the house suitable for a garage or timber-yard. This estate might be a lovely place for living after some investments. It could be your restful house and first of all the area is favourable for recreation.

Take advantage of our good offer and you’ll have the ability to go fishing and boating every weekend in the Tundzha as the river is some minutes away from the village.
